1) New Throw Pillows
Image from Amazon
The pillows on your couches can start to blend into the surroundings. Getting some new pillows with a pop of color or a different design can work wonders in your living space. Geometric patterns give more of a modern vibe, and something like embroidery brings in elegance. There are many options for pillows!
2) Update Paint
Image from This Old House
New paint is a cheap way to change the entire feel of a room. Accent walls are also a great trend! There are lots of different colors that are in style for 2021, like soothing blue greens or even a dark gray accent wall. This is also a great activity to do with your family if you like to DIY!

Are Prices Still Appreciating?
The short answer to this question is yes. Prices are still appreciating across the board. However, this appreciation is starting to slow as the months go by. There is slightly less demand for homes from buyers, so naturally the prices will go down. While the prices may go down, interest rates are projected to start rising, so affordability may not actually become any better. Are y’all up for another local spotlight? We are! If you haven’t heard of today’s restaurant spotlight, you NEED to go. This is the perfect family dinner night, date night, or takeout. Located in downtown Frisco, Babe’s Chicken Dinner House is a classic fried chicken restaurant with a southern homestyle vibe.
Image from Visit Frisco
Here’s how it works at Babe’s: every person picks their own main dish, and the delicious sides are served family style. Trust us when we say that you will not be disappointed with any of the food! Their creamed corn, potatoes and gravy, and buttermilk biscuits are famous!
